You must wait for at least two months after surgery to assure that the incisions have … Witryna12 sty 2024 · Hand therapy is sometimes recommended to treat pillar pain. Stretching, scar massage, desensitization, and other modalities can be used by hand therapists to reduce pain. Steroid injections are occasionally used to reduce scar tissue formation, as well. Revision surgery is not usually necessary for this condition.
